Shoestring Slashers Volume One includes these 3 films, each with a slipcover and housed in a hard box designed by Earl Kess. LTD to 1500 units.

These films will NOT be available outside of the boxset.

Phantom Brother (1988)
Directed by William Szarka

Five years ago, a fiery car wreck wipes out the Evans family - leaving a sole survivor, young Abel. Now, Abel’s dead brother has returned and he’s cutting into Abel’s high school fun…by killing his friends, among other things. Will Abel turn his brother over to the police? Will Abel’s brother get the girl? This slasher film is a must see for anyone who likes to be scared silly! If you have relatives…it kin happen to you!

Terror Vision is very excited to bring this forgotten slasher back to the public eye with a fresh new transfer from the 1-inch master tape with new extras! This marks the first ever disc release in the world for this lost slasher film.

Beware (1999)
A Weekend Getaway. An Unfamiliar Town. The Perfect Combination for…TERROR!

For years people of Shady Grove have told the story of a tortured and abandoned boy named Shane. Left to fend for himself by his father in the middle of nowhere, Shane had to grow up living off the woods…and bloodshed. Shane now stalks the area of Shady Grove seeking vengeance and killing anything in his path. Six friends are taking a small break and will learn the legend of Shane and have to survive the night!

Self-released from the director, Beware had a very short life span and is considered a lost film for the past several years. Terror Vision is proud to present this lost slasher film transferred from the original tape master with newly filmed extras about this regional slasher film made in the late 90s.

Basement Jack (2009)
Eleven years ago, Jack Riley went on a brutal killing spree murdering 15 people including his own mother. He was 17 years old. A re-examination of his case finds that Jack hadn’t received a fair trial, and he is set free. The uproar surrounding his release soon dies away but one woman will not let it go. Karen Cook, the sole survivor of Jack’s knife wielding sadistic rampage, makes it her mission to hunt the maniac down before he kills again. Then, on one stormy night in the town of Downers Grove, the killer and victim meet again, and the body count grows as they close in on each other for one final bloody confrontation. 

Terror Vision is proud to present another overlooked DTV horror/slasher on Blu-ray for the very first time. With a fresh new HD transfer and new extras, Basement Jack will slice and dice into your living room!
